    Upgraded power steering pump pics

    The pump was actually 3 parts. 1). Kit-pump & pulley #68034326AB 2). Reservoir-power steering pump #68034303AB 3). Bracket-power steering pump #68100252AA also was a $50. 00 core charge. The pulley must be pressed on the shaft of the pump, I used a Snap-On Tool for the job. It threads in the...
